Everyone should regularly monitor fetal heart rate and count fetal movements every day to detect abnormalities as early as possible. So, when can you feel the fetus moving?

The vast majority of pregnant women will feel fetal movement when they are four and a half months pregnant. However, the situation of each pregnant woman is different, so the timing of fetal movement also varies. In addition, if pregnant women have thick abdominal fat, it can affect their sensitivity, and they may only feel fetal movement at five months of pregnancy.
During pregnancy, it is necessary to pay attention to fetal movement. If any abnormalities are found, timely medical attention is needed. Because abnormal fetal movement is mostly caused by intrauterine hypoxia, immediate measures need to be taken. If delayed, it may cause fetal asphyxia and even lead to fetal death.
If pregnant women notice a significant increase or decrease in fetal movement, it is considered an abnormal situation. The fetal movements of the fetus are relatively regular. If the fetal movements are less frequent during normal times, but suddenly become more frequent, it is a warning to the pregnant woman that there is an abnormal situation. So everyone should take it seriously and go to the hospital for examination as soon as possible. Doctors will take appropriate measures based on the examination results.
